Saint-Étienne forward Brandão believes the club must continue in the same way after their 2-0 win over Troyes yesterday which has lifted Les Verts to third in Ligue 1.

Brandão had a good chance to score in the first minute of play but second-half goals from Renaud Cohade and Pierre-Emerick Aubameyang were enough to seal the three points.

The result is Saint-Étienne’s fourth straight victory, following a surprise 2-1 win at league leaders Paris-Saint Germain last weekend, and has put the club within a point of top spot.

Brandão believes that if the Greens continue in the same way they will climb even further up the Ligue 1 table.

The Brazilian said: “The match was very dynamic and we had done our homework.

“The group is motivated and we are gradually climbing in the standings. Work remains and we still have a lot of tough games ahead of us.

“We must always continue with the same humility and simplicity during games and earn maximum points when possible.”

Up next for Les Verts is a short trip to Evian TG on Saturday as they go in search of another three points, which could put them at the summit of the division.
